Listed here are some other presidential and other related polls you can check out online. Most provide some very interesting information about the 2016 presidential race.

Real Clear Politics | Provides an entire list of polls you can follow, with a very deep pool of statistics for each poll that really lets you see a detailed breakdown of voters and issues.
270 To Win | Shows you 2016 polls of possible match-ups between a Democratic and a Republican contender.
Huff Post Pollster | From the Huffington Post; shows the results from a variety of presidential polls on a week to week basis.  The combination of charts and tables makes it easy to follow your candidate’s progress.
Ballotpedia | Nicknamed “The Encyclopedia of American Politics”, it provides you with national public opinion polls for both parties, as well as 2016 election issues, information about the individual candidates, and post-debate analysis of the candidates’ performance.
Rasmussen Reports | In the business of public opinion polling since 2003, Rasmussen releases daily reports and polls with regards to the current standings of the candidates.
The Wall Street Journal | Provides a variety of graphics before and after each of the debates as well as an election calendar of upcoming events for each party.
Election Projection | This site has blogs, the latest polls, primary election schedules, backgrounds on each of the current candidates, and much more.
